Anti-war protesters angry over talks on US military stopover at Knock

ANTI-WAR protesters yesterday reacted angrily to suggestions that Knock Airport could be opened to US military aircraft.

It is understood the issue, which could potentially earn the Co Mayo airport millions, will be discussed at the next meeting of the board of directors.

The US military already lands at Shannon Airport. But that stopover is shrouded in controversy, with protesters claiming it is being used by the CIA in dealing with suspected terrorists.
